Output 7ac586194bf6d4638f6285dfd49adc412d91b00a8d0f897e376fe5f108c8bfcf:1

value
23457766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9a14ee1664f551dd38d6e9bb0657cbd1e3433d OP_EQUAL
address
3Mz2WvDXQNa4oTxVrLzzf4atQtrMVt4LNn
transaction
7ac586194bf6d4638f6285dfd49adc412d91b00a8d0f897e376fe5f108c8bfcf
confirmations
305563
spent
true